klutzy
[ kluht-see ]
adjective
, Slang.
, klutz·i·er, klutz·i·est.
- clumsy; awkward:
If you weren't so klutzy you wouldn't have dropped it.
- unwieldy; bulky or awkward:
a klutzy pair of boots.
- inept or thoughtless; boneheaded:
a klutzy remark.
